NY 876662 August 13, 1992 CLA-2-29:S:N:N1:239 876662 CATEGORY: Classification TARIFF NO.: 3204.17.5040 Ms. Patricia A. Johnson C.H. Powell Company P.O. Box 270 Greer, S.C. 29652 RE: The tariff classification of an aqueous dispersion of pigment violet 23 (CAS# 6358-30-1) from India. Dear Ms. Johnson: In your letter dated July 21, 1992 and written on behalf of your client, Amerex Corp., you requested a tariff classification ruling. The applicable subheading for an aqueous dispersion of pigment violet 23 will be 3204.17.5040, Harmonized Tariff Schedule of the United States (HTS). The rate of duty will be 20 percent ad valorem. This ruling is being issued under the provisions of Section 177 of the Customs Regulations (19 C.F.R. 177). A copy of this ruling letter should be attached to the entry documents filed at the time this merchandise is imported.
